Software Verification, Validation and Measurement CpSc 873 Spring 1997 Course Description: Proofs of correctness; test planning; static and dynamic testing; symbolic execution; automated testing; verification and validation over the software life cycle; software metrics; software maintenance. Prerequisites: CpSc 672 or equivalent Text: A Practical Guide to Testing Object-Oriented Software by McGregor and Sykes (Will be handed out in class.) Instructor: John D. McGregor Office: Edwards 436 Office Phone: 656-5859 Office Hours: 9:30 - 11:00 TTh Important Dates: January 14, 1997 Last Day to Add Feb. 4, 1997 Last Day to Drop with no record Mar. 13, 1997 Last Day to Drop with no final grade Mar. 17-21, 1997 Spring Break April 29, 1997 Final Exam at 6:30 pm Grading: There will be mid-term and final exams. Each will count 25% of the final grade. The assignments during the semester will be under one major project that will count 50% of the final grade. Scale: A 90 - 100 B 80 - 89 C 79 - 70 D 65 - 69 F Below 65 Attendance: Class attendance is at the student's discretion. Guidelines: No makeup exams No assignments accepted after the deadline for the assignment. Calendar for Spring 1997 January 9 January 14 January 16 January 21 January 23 January 28 January 30 Feb 4 Feb 6 Feb 11 Feb 13 Feb 18 Feb 20 Feb 25 Feb 27 Mar 4 Mar 6 Mar 11 Mar 13 Mar 18 Spring Break Mar 20 Spring Break Mar 25 Mar 27 Apr 1 Apr 3 Apr 8 Apr 10 Apr 15 Apr 17 Apr 22 Apr 24 Apr 29 Final Exam at 6:30-9:30PM